1956 Chrysler Imperial vs. 2001 Honda Life

To start off, 2001 Honda Life is newer by 45 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1956 Chrysler Imperial.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1956 Chrysler Imperial would be higher. At 5,423 cc (8 cylinders), 1956 Chrysler Imperial is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1956 Chrysler Imperial (247 HP @ 4600 RPM) has 200 more horse power than 2001 Honda Life. (47 HP @ 6300 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1956 Chrysler Imperial should accelerate faster than 2001 Honda Life.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1956 Chrysler Imperial weights approximately 1610 kg more than 2001 Honda Life.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Let's talk about torque, 1956 Chrysler Imperial (470 Nm @ 2800 RPM) has 412 more torque (in Nm) than 2001 Honda Life. (58 Nm @ 5500 RPM). This means 1956 Chrysler Imperial will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2001 Honda Life.

Compare all specifications:

1956 Chrysler Imperial 2001 Honda Life
Make Chrysler Honda
Model Imperial Life
Year Released 1956 2001
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 5423 cc 656 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 3 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 247 HP 47 HP
Engine RPM 4600 RPM 6300 RPM
Torque 470 Nm 58 Nm
Torque RPM 2800 RPM 5500 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Number of Seats 5 seats 4 seats
Vehicle Weight 2400 kg 790 kg
Vehicle Length 6170 mm 3410 mm
Vehicle Width 2020 mm 1480 mm
Vehicle Height 1560 mm 1660 mm
Wheelbase Size 3800 mm 2370 mm
